How much does it cost to rent an apartment in West Point?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
West Point Studio Apartments | $1,314 | $1,149 | $1,445 |
West Point 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,401 | $632 | $1,890 |
West Point 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,756 | $812 | $2,485 |
West Point 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,880 | $999 | $2,450 |
West Point 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,008 | $1,549 | $2,495 |

Frequently Asked Questions about West Point
How much are Studio apartments in West Point?
There are currently 4 Studio Apartments in West Point with rent ranges from $1,149 to $1,445 with an average price of $1,314.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om West Point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in West Point ranges from $632 to $1,890 with an average monthly rent of $1,401.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in West Point c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in West Point range from $812 to $2,485.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,756.
How expensive are West Point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 24 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in West Point on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$999 to $2,450 - averaging $1,880 for the location.
